St. Olaf Christmas Festival
Northfield, MN
Century-old tradition featuring student ensembles and classical music.
About
Experience a cherished century-old tradition at the St. Olaf Christmas Festival. This beloved event showcases the incredible talents of St. Olaf College's student musicians, including multiple choirs and the St. Olaf Orchestra. They perform a captivating program filled with classic Christmas carols, inspiring hymns, and masterful classical pieces, creating an unforgettable holiday atmosphere for all attendees.

Practical Information
Parking
Parking is available in any campus lot, with accessible spots available near the Skoglund Center entrance. Check with staff members directing traffic for specific parking areas and directions. Courtesy shuttle buses will be provided from Buntrock Commons to Skoglund. After the concerts, shuttles will run from Skoglund to Buntrock Commons. Expect a 15-minute or longer wait when departing as the shuttle buses may be slowed by traffic. Please note: One hour prior to each performance traffic will be limited on St. Olaf Drive between the Skoglund and Alumni Hall.
